Horse Race Betting – The Swinging 60

Online sports betting horseplayers that thrive on horse gambling action have a nice little Eastern vehicle to play with this summer, as the Sixty Minute Six will be staged every Saturday through August 30.

The tracks involved are Monmouth Park, Belmont Park, Delaware, and Philadelphia and all of the races will be seen in about an hour.

This is a great concept, as a horse bettor does not have to have his money tied up for hours on end like a Pick Six at one racetrack.

The best thing the powers that be did is to make this a $1 bet if you are using a part wheel. This is just smart as it gives the little guy a chance to get a big score without going into the college fund.

The first day of the wager produced some interesting results.

Two favorites won in the third and 5th leg respectively, one runner paid 7-2, but then three bombs were leveled.

A $22 runner kicked off the sequence, followed by a $19.60 winner and the day ended in Philly with a Rocky Balboa theme to the tune of $37.40.

Five of 6 winners cashed and the payoff was $3907.60 and the rules state that if no bettor successfully hits the 6, 75% of the net pool will be carried over to the following day on which the wager is offered.

This means that the $3907.60 represented 25% of the pool.

There are some rules that horse bettors should be aware of before teeing it up on this bet.

There are no refunds because of scratches. If a horse is scratched, the wager for that leg is moved to the favorite in the race. If there are 2 horses with the exact same money bet on them, which will never happen, the runner with the most inside post position shall be designated.

In a wise move, in the event that a turf race is switched to the main track after close of wagering for the Six, that race shall be declared a ‘no contest’ and the wager will be the result of the other 5 races or how many races are involved.

If there is a deluge back East and 4 races are declared ‘no contest’ the 60-Minute Six will be refunded.

What’s the best way to approach this wager? Well, it won’t be easy since horse bettors will have to be adept at a number of different venues but one way to approach the action would be to find at least 2 singles and spread in the other events.

For instance, if you had 2 singles and spread with 3 horses in the other 4 legs, the ticket would only cost $81.

You can’t draw concrete conclusions from just one day of this wager but horse bettors should stick with horses that are proven with the conditions of the race in question and they should also stick with trainers that pop at a high percentage.

The bomb in Philly for example was coming off a layoff but had won on grass in her turf debut. The winner at Delaware was making his second start in the Northeast off a career effort but the best thing he had going for him is the fact that he takes breakfast at a barn popping at 31% this year.

Put on that retro gear, do your homework early, and clever horse bettors can make a score with this horse wager this summer.
